Job Duties
- Develop unique and cuisine appropriate menus
- Collaborate with administration to set item prices
- Work with dietician to create meals based on therapeutic diets
- Stay current on developing trends in the restaurant industry
- Maintain kitchen and surrounding areas in conditions that meet company standards and health code regulations
- Ensure quality of food items and service, including presentation
- Estimate food requirements and food/labor costs
- Monitor inventory and purchasing supplies and food from approved vendors
- Hire, train, and supervise kitchen staff
- Assist and direct kitchen staff in meal preparation, creation, plating, and delivery
- Prepare meals and complete prep support as needed
- Arrange equipment purchases and repairs
- Rectify arising problems and complaints
- Perform administrative duties
- Keep time and payroll records
- Step into various roles as needed
